Ribbon cutting for new Fall City stage is May 1
April 26, 2012 · 12:06 PM
Help Fall City residents celebrate the opening of the new Olive Taylor Quigley Park Stage with a ribbon cutting, 4 p.m. Tuesday, May 1.
Resides the slicing of the ribbon, activities include a children's seed planting project, bunnies from Baxter Barn, a Fall City Historical Society look at the park's history, and a Fall City Art Walk.
Quigley Park is located across from Farmhouse Market and Quirks on the Redmond-Fall City Road.
To find out more, call Angela Donaldson at (425) 770-8355.
